Farinelli ( Italian pronunciation: [fariˈnɛlli]; 24 January 1705 – 16 September 1782) [a] was the stage name of Carlo Maria Michelangelo Nicola Broschi ( pronounced [ˈkarlo ˈbrɔski] ), a celebrated Italian castrato singer of the 18th century and one of the greatest singers in the history of opera. Farinelli (born Jan. 24, 1705, Andria, Kingdom of Naples [Italy]—died July 15, 1782, Bologna) was a celebrated Italian castrato singer of the 18th century and one of the greatest singers in the history of opera. He adopted the surname of his benefactors, the brothers Farina.
